Transaction 67286967ff96dc321abc8eed8430596e3e7378fc5c2ae01f1a27eef328f4a06f
1 Input
1 Output
-
67286967ff96dc321abc8eed8430596e3e7378fc5c2ae01f1a27eef328f4a06f:0
- value
- 83694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e16407f069799d10dc00380b7cdfb2954f9b162 OP_EQUAL
- address
- 3Bj6ujh6pMLiAFcCjHMSW28VAm7kuB2F2X